Bookroo's summary

Bear wakes early from hibernation, eager to build a snowman. Her grumpy neighbor, Rabbit, can't resist the challenge to outdo her. Amid avalanches and a lurking wolf, their rivalry turns into an unlikely friendship. Will their bond withstand the winter's surprises? Dive into a tale filled with humor and heart, perfect for young readers.

From the publisher

Avalanches, snowmen, a hungry wolf…and more! Named to Kirkus Reviews’ Best Middle-Grade Books of 20192020 IBPA Benjamin Franklin Awards GOLD Winner, Young Reader: Fiction (8-12 years) Category When Bear wakes up early from her hibernation, she decides to build a snowman. Her grumpy neighbor, Rabbit, decides to build an even better one. Rabbit & Bear: Rabbit’s Bad Habits is full of laugh-out-loud moments and chronicles the forming of an unlikely friendship. With illustrations throughout, this book is perfect for middle grade readers and is sure to become a fun favorite on any kid’s bookshelf.
